Just got this game on my laptop, and really enjoying it so far. A couple of questions:

Does anyone have any tips for keeping correct intonation on a telecaster with 3 saddles? It's never really bothered me until this game.

Are you having trouble getting the pairs intonated at the same time? And are they the kind with the raised contact points? If so make sure they're the right way around, one is closer to the neck than the other. When a guitar's intonated properly the contact points usually form a stairstep pattern like this

code:

  e
   B
    G
   D
    A
     E
with the neck to the left and the ends of the strings to the right. So as the strings get thicker, the contact point moves back more - it kinda resets when you hit the wound strings, which is why the D jumps forward

So the saddles will be positioned to make this happen, and they need to be the right way around so the contact points 'step' correctly. Notice the G/D pair needs to be the other way around because the D is further forward than the G, which is the opposite of every other pair. (But if you have a wound G string, with winding on it, the G will be ahead of the D and that pair will be the same as the others)

If you don't have saddles with that stepping, just bare barrels, you might need to angle them so you get the strings contacting in different places to get this effect. If you know all this and you're still struggling, it might be worth looking up a manual for your guitar (or a similar one) and seeing what measurements they specify for a setup

Is it a vintage style bridge like this?


If you want one of these to have proper intonation then good luck. They are a bad design, but they're also some combination of cheaper to manufacture, probably meant to be used with a wound G, and :siren:VINTAGE TONE:siren: for people who care about that sort of thing.

Fender have a setup guide here

Setting these bridges up is basically just a matter of putting the saddles where everything is off as little as possible.

quote:

Note: If you have a three-section-style bridge, compensate between the strings to minimize the percentage that any one string that may be sharp or flat. Listen for an aurally pleasing intonation.

Like someone up there said, you can just replace the bridge or even just the saddles if you want. These are the kind I was talking about (this isn't an endorsement or anything):



See how the point of contact is different for each string? When you don't have that difference, that's why you can't intonate both. That sort of saddle should fit in the bridge you have - check the measurements but yeah, easy upgrade. There's some Gotoh ones on that same site which are a bit fancier and have grooves in the saddle (so the string can't pop out of place easily), so lots of options out there
